In 2023 a Boating Safety Certificate is required by law in NY for anyone born after January 1, 1983, to operate a motorboat and for all operators of a personal watercraft (PWC). By 2025 all boaters will be required to have a certificate.

The NY State Boater Course covers the fundamentals of safe boating operation and is approved by the National Association of Boating Law Administrators (NASBLA).

This is a 2 part course with 8 hours of classroom instruction. You must attend both parts and pass a closed book exam. Textbooks are provided.

Children must be at least 10 years of age to enroll.

After successful completion a permanent Boater Safety Certificate is issued by New York State Parks. Students under the age of 18 will receive their certificate free from NYSP. Those 18 or older in addition to the class fee, pay NYS Parks a $10.00 fee for their permanent certificate.
